We offer a complete range of Nickel Alloy Fasteners designed for extreme environments requiring high strength, corrosion resistance, and thermal stability. Our product line includes bolts, nuts, washers, screws, studs, and threaded rods manufactured to meet ASTM, ASME, DIN, and ISO standards.
Our fasteners are available in popular grades such as Inconel 600, 625, 718, Monel 400, K500, Hastelloy C-276, C22, Nickel 200, 201, and Alloy 825. These nickel-based alloy fasteners are widely used in offshore platforms, chemical processing plants, power generation, aerospace, and marine engineering.
